We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Quality Systems Specialist to lead the development, implementation, and maintenance of an AS9100-compliant Quality Management System (QMS). This role will play a critical part in ensuring our organization's processes meet the stringent requirements of the aerospace and defense industry.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of quality standards (AS9100, ISO 9001), process mapping, document control, and internal auditing. How you will contribute to revolutionizing electric aviation: Develop, implement, and maintain the QMS in accordance with statutory and regulatory requirements Take ownership of quality policies, procedures, and documentation to ensure they are current, accurate, and effectively implemented Conduct gap assessments against AS9100D standards and develop corrective action plans Lead cross-functional problem-solving sessions to address significant QMS issues using structured methodologies like root cause analysis, and prepare for external regulatory audits by ensuring readiness and collaboration with key stakeholders Conduct regular audits and assessments to verify compliance with QMS requirements Provide training to employees on quality system procedures and AS9100 requirements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to ensure continuous improvement and compliance Prepare for and support third-party AS9100 certification audits and surveillance audits
